At Computex 2026, Intel revealed a range of AI innovations, including chip-to-systems-level solutions for data centers. The company also launched its new Xeon 6+ processors, built on Intel 18A architecture. These processors are specifically designed to handle demanding AI workloads and high-density computing environments.
